Product details
Overview
SMBG20A-M3/5B from Vishay General Semiconductor is a unidirectional surface-mount TransZORB® transient voltage suppressor (TVS) diode designed for robust overvoltage protection in power rails and signal lines. It features a 20 V stand-off voltage (VWM), 22.2–24.5 V breakdown voltage (VBR) at 1 mA, 32.4 V maximum clamping voltage (VC) at 18.5 A peak pulse current, and 600 W peak pulse power rating with 10/1000 µs waveform - deployed in automotive power electronics, industrial sensor interfaces, and DC-DC converter input stages.
For engineers reviewing the SMBG20A-M3/5B datasheet, SMBG20A-M3/5B pinout, SMBG20A-M3/5B application, or SMBG20A-M3/5B equivalent, key selection criteria include its AEC-Q101 qualification, halogen-free M3 suffix, DO-215AA (SMBG) package, unidirectional polarity with cathode band marking, and verified clamping performance under repetitive surge conditions per IEC 61000-4-5.
Technical Context
This TVS diode operates as a voltage-clamped shunt protector: when reverse voltage exceeds VBR, it avalanches to divert surge current away from downstream circuitry. Its glass-passivated junction ensures stable breakdown characteristics and low leakage (<1.0 µA at 20 V), while the low incremental surge resistance enables rapid energy absorption without thermal runaway.
The device is rated for -55 °C to +150 °C operating junction temperature, with thermal resistance of 100 °C/W (junction-to-ambient) and 20 °C/W (junction-to-lead), supporting reliable operation on standard 5.0 mm × 5.0 mm copper pads. It meets J-STD-020 MSL Level 1 and passes JESD201 Class 2 whisker testing.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| VWM (Stand-off Voltage) | 20 V - Maximum continuous reverse working voltage before conduction begins; defines safe operating margin below clamping threshold. |
| VBR (Breakdown Voltage) | 22.2–24.5 V at 1 mA - Confirmed avalanche onset range; ensures predictable turn-on during transients. |
| VC (Clamping Voltage) | 32.4 V at 18.5 A (10/1000 µs) - Peak voltage seen by protected circuit during worst-case surge; critical for IC survival. |
| PPPM (Peak Pulse Power) | 600 W - Sustained surge energy handling capability under standardized waveform; validates protection level per IEC 61000-4-5. |
| IPPM (Peak Pulse Current) | 18.5 A - Maximum non-repetitive surge current the device safely clamps without degradation. |
| TJmax | +150 °C - Enables use in under-hood automotive and high-temperature industrial environments without derating. |
| Package | SMBG (DO-215AA) - Low-profile surface-mount outline with gull-wing leads; optimized for automated placement and reflow compatibility. |
Pinout & Package
Package: SMBG (DO-215AA), surface-mount gull-wing configuration with cathode band marking on one end. Matte tin-plated leads meet J-STD-002 solderability and JESD22-B102 reliability standards.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| Anode | Forward current entry / Surge return path (unidirectional) | Connected to ground or low-impedance return node; completes clamping loop during overvoltage events. |
| Cathode | Reverse-biased terminal / Surge sink | Connected to protected line (e.g., 24 V rail); conducts avalanche current when VIN > VBR. |
Key Features
| Feature | Design Value |
|---|---|
| AEC-Q101 qualified | Validated for automotive-grade reliability including temperature cycling, humidity bias HAST, and mechanical shock - suitable for engine control units and ADAS power supplies. |
| Halogen-free (M3 suffix) | Complies with IEC 61249-2-21 and RoHS Directive 2011/65/EU; eliminates brominated flame retardants without compromising UL 94 V-0 flammability rating. |
| 600 W peak pulse power (10/1000 µs) | Provides proven protection against ISO 7637-2 Pulse 1/2a/5a and IEC 61000-4-5 Level 3 surges in 12 V/24 V systems. |
| Low clamping ratio (VC/VBR ≈ 1.38) | Minimizes voltage overshoot during clamping - preserves margin for 3.3 V/5 V logic interfaces downstream of DC-DC converters. |
| MSL Level 1 (260 °C peak reflow) | Enables single-pass lead-free reflow assembly without moisture sensitivity concerns or baking requirements. |

FAQ
What is the maximum clamping voltage of the SMBG20A-M3/5B under a 10/1000 µs surge?
The SMBG20A-M3/5B has a maximum clamping voltage (VC) of 32.4 V at 18.5 A peak pulse current with a 10/1000 µs waveform. This value is measured per standard test conditions and defines the upper voltage limit imposed on protected circuitry during surge events - critical for ensuring downstream ICs remain within absolute maximum ratings. The SMBG20A-M3/5B maintains this clamping performance across its full operating temperature range.
Is the SMBG20A-M3/5B suitable for automotive applications?
Yes, the SMBG20A-M3/5B is AEC-Q101 qualified and rated for operation from -55 °C to +150 °C, making it suitable for under-hood and chassis-mounted automotive applications including body control modules, lighting drivers, and ADAS power supplies. Its halogen-free (M3) construction and MSL Level 1 rating further support automotive manufacturing requirements. The SMBG20A-M3/5B meets all stress tests defined in the AEC-Q101 standard for transient voltage suppressors.
What does the "M3" suffix indicate in SMBG20A-M3/5B?
The "M3" suffix in SMBG20A-M3/5B denotes halogen-free, RoHS-compliant construction meeting IEC 61249-2-21 requirements, with UL 94 V-0 flammability rating. It distinguishes this variant from the "E3" (standard RoHS) and "HM3" (AEC-Q101 + halogen-free) versions. The SMBG20A-M3/5B retains full electrical equivalence with E3 variants while satisfying stricter environmental mandates in industrial and consumer electronics.
How is polarity identified on the SMBG20A-M3/5B package?
The SMBG20A-M3/5B is a unidirectional TVS diode with polarity marked by a cathode band on the package body - located at the end corresponding to the cathode terminal. During PCB layout, the cathode must connect to the line being protected (e.g., 24 V rail), and the anode to ground or return path. This orientation ensures proper avalanche conduction during positive-going transients. The SMBG20A-M3/5B does not function correctly if installed in reverse.
What is the thermal resistance specification for the SMBG20A-M3/5B?
The SMBG20A-M3/5B has a typical junction-to-ambient thermal resistance (RθJA) of 100 °C/W and junction-to-lead resistance (RθJL) of 20 °C/W, measured on 0.2" × 0.2" (5.0 mm × 5.0 mm) copper pads per terminal. These values enable accurate thermal modeling in high-power surge scenarios and confirm suitability for reflow soldering at 260 °C peak temperature. The SMBG20A-M3/5B's thermal performance supports sustained operation in enclosed industrial enclosures without forced airflow.
